Ver por etiquetas

Todas las etiquetas » PowerShell » SharePoint 2010 (RSS)

[Tips SharePoint] Listar usuarios de un grupo con PowerShell

En ocasiones nos puede surgir la necesidad de generar un listado con todos los usuarios que forman parte de un grupo de SharePoint, la primera opción sería intentarlo desde la interfaz gráfica, pero nos encontraremos con que no dispondremos de la opción de exportar a Excel. De manera que tendremos que recurrir a nuestro amigo PowerShell con el siguiente script:   $site = Get-SPSite http://{Url Colección de Siitos}/ $web = $site.OpenWeb("Sitio Web") $group = ($web.Groups) | where {...
Publicado por Mario Cortés Flores | con no comments

[Tips SharePoint 2010] Calcular el tamaño de nuestras bases de datos

Siguiendo con el post Qué bases de datos estoy utilizando? una de las cuestiones que debemos plantearnos a la hora de mantener y monitorizar una granja es el volumen que están consumiendo las bases de datos. Un volumen excesivo en bases de datos puede implicar a la larga un descenso en el rendimiento de la granja y problemas al realizar operaciones de backup y restauración. Comentamos que mediante el cmdlet Get-SPDatabase powershell podíamos obtener un listado de las bases...
Publicado por Mario Cortés Flores | con no comments

Deshabilitar vista explorador con Excel Services

Excel Services consiste en un servicio de SharePoint 2010 que permite manejar ficheros Excel desde un entorno Web. Su principal objetivo es el de proveer de la potencia de cálculo de Excel mediante SharePoint. Otra de sus cualidades es que se puede compartir gráficos, tablas dinámicas, … pero sin llegar a compartir las fórmulas y los datos de los que se obtienen. Desde el post MOSS: Guías paso a paso de Excel Services y otros recursos! encontraréis...

Envío de alertas con Task Scheduler

I Love PowerShell , como hoy es el día de los enamorados quería tener un pequeño detalle con una herramienta a la que cada vez estoy cogiendo más aprecio, aunque muchos piensan que es solo para los administradores de sistemas, están muy equivocados, también es una herramienta para los desarrolladores. En esta ocasión he podido implementar una funcionalidad de monitorización con PowerShell y el TaskScheduler de Winwdows. Mediante el programador de tareas de Windows 2008 podemos planificar tareas en...

[Tips SharePoint 2010] Qué bases de datos estoy utilizando?

En SharePoint 2010 las bases de datos se reproducen como champiñones, el problema lo podemos tener cuando tenemos varias aplicaciones web utilizando el asistente o queremos realizar un plan de mantenimiento desde SqlServer. Para saber las bases de datos que estamos utilizando podemos verlo desde la Administración central > Upgrade and migration > Review database status Si preferimos utiliza PowerShell para obtener el listado de bases de datos: Get-SPDatabase | Format-Table DisplayName, Name...

[Tips SharePoint 2010]Espacio disponible con PowerShell

Mediante las plantillas de cuota podemos definir el espacio disponible en las Colecciones de Sitios y los recursos que consumirán las soluciones Sandbox, el problema puede venir cuando se llegue al límite de espacio definido produciéndose errores al crear nuevos elementos o intentar subir documentos. PowerShell nos permite consultar el espacio disponible para una Colección de sitios e incluso modificar sus límites. Mediante la propiedad “Usage” obtenemos información de consumo de una Colección de...
Publicado por Mario Cortés Flores | con no comments

[Tips SharePoint 2010]Número de ficheros con PowerShell

Desde el principio se ha dicho que la consola de PowerShell de SharePoint 2010 es para la gente de IT, pues no!!, también es para los desarrolladores :) , os dejo otro ejemplo de cómo obtener el número de ficheros que tiene una carpeta de una biblioteca de documentos : $site = Get-SPSite http://{UrlColección de sitios} $web = $site.OpenWeb("{Url sitio web}") $lista = $web.Lists["Nombre de la biblioteca"] $subfolder = $lista.RootFolder.SubFolders["{Url de la carpeta}"...
Publicado por Mario Cortés Flores | con no comments

[SharePoint 2010] Scripts para máquina de desarrollo

Para poder trabajar con SharePoint 2010 necesitaremos de una gran cantidad de recursos que no siempre tendremos a la hora de desarrollar. Para aprovechar al máximo la máquina podemos parar con PowerShell todos los servicios de SharePoint que no nos sean necesarios e irlos arrancando según los vayamos necesitando. En el post “ Stop and Go with SharePoint 2010 on your workstation ” encontramos algunos scripts de PowerShell con los que podemos parar/arrancar los servicios que utiliza SharePoint. En...
Publicado por Mario Cortés Flores | con no comments

[Tips SharePoint 2010]Obtener la Base de datos de contenido con PowerShell

Para obtener la base de datos de contenidos de una Colección de sitios mediante PowerShell : $site = Get-SPSite http://{Url de la Colección} $site.ContentDatabase Para obtener una referencia a la aplicación web que contiene la Colección de Sitios: $site = Get-SPSite http://{Url de la Colección} $webapp = $site.WebApplication También podemos utilizar: Get-SPWebApplication http://{Url de la Colección} Para obtener todas las bases de datos de contenido de una aplicación web: $webapp = Get-SPWebApplication...

PowerShell en Sharepoint 2010

Una de las novedades de Sahrepoint 2010 es la incorporación de PowerShell como medio para interactuar con el sistema, disponemos de un entorno de administración y configuración desde línea de comandos. Lo primero que tenemos que saber es que PowerShell no es una evolución de STSADM, PowerShell utiliza cmdlet’s que ejecutan código .net. Aunque PowerShell viene como característica en Windows Server 2008 y Windows 7, SharePoint 2010 incorpora una...